A student’s overall assessment result is calculated by adding their internal and external assessment results. The total is on a scale from 0 to 100. The marks for internal assessment in a subject are not affected by the marks on the external assessment. They are simply added together to give a result ...

Probate and deceased estates. Probate is the Supreme Court of Queensland’s official recognition of a will as legally valid. A grant of probate is a Supreme Court document that recognises someone’s authority to deal with the estate of a person who has passed away. As an individual, you are liable for land tax if the total taxable value of your freehold land—comprising land owned solely and your share in land owned jointly with others—at 30 June is $600,000 or more. Located in the north-east of Australia, Queensland is the second-largest and the third-most-populous state in the country. The state is bordered by the Northern Territory, South Australia and New South Wales to the west, south-west and south. The Coral Sea and Pacific Ocean are in its east.

The climate of Queensland is sub-tropical humid climate with two seasons, a rainy and humid season in summer (October to May) and a relatively dry season between June and October. It is bordered by the Northern Territory, South Australia, and New South Wales to the west, south-west and south respectively. To the east, Queensland is bordered by the Coral Sea and the Pacific Ocean. The Queensland Government is the parliamentary constitutional monarchy that governs the Australian state of Queensland. The Government of Queensland was formed in 1859 as prescribed in its Constitution, as amended from time to time.
